While visiting Los Angeles this week, I read a copy of Peter Bergen's Man Hunt: The Ten Year Search for Bin Laden from 9-11 to Abbottabad. It's a thrilling account of the teamwork and courage of both CIA operatives and the US military in bringing the world's most wanted terrorist to justice. It seemed a fitting read for Memorial Day week.
There are a number of lessons we can learn from the killing of Osama bin Laden. More importantly, Bergen's book gives us pause to thank the men and women of our incomparable armed services for what they do to protect and defend our freedoms on a daily basis.
I dedicate this blog to them--our truest heroes. We salute you with our prayers and thanks.
